A bag contains 5 balls. Two balls are drawn and are found to be white. What is the probability that all the balls are white?

Text Solution

Verified by Experts

The correct Answer is:
`1//2`

Let `A_(i)(i=1,2,3,4)` be th eevent that the urn contains `2,3,4 or5` white balls and E the event that two white balls are drawn. Since the four events `A_(1),A_(2),A_(3),A_(4)` are equally likely, therefore `P(A_(i))=1//4,i=1,2,3,4.` Now, the probability tyhat the urn contains 2 white balls and both have been drawn is
`P(E//A_(1))=(""^(2)C_(2))/(""^(5)C_(2))=1/10`
Similarly, `P(E//A_(2))=(""^(3)C_(2))/(""^(5)C_(2))=3/10,`
`P(E//A_(3))=(""^(4)C_(2))/(""^(5)C_(2))=3/5`
`P(E//A_(4))=(""^(5)C_(2))/(""^(5)C_(2))=1`
Hence, the required probability is
`P(A_(4)//E)=(P(A_(4))P(E//A_(2)))/(underset(i=1)overset(4)sumP(A_(i))P(E//A_(i)))`
`=(1/4xx1)/(1/4((1)/(10)+(3)/(10)+(3)/(5)+1))=1/2`
